Online lottery services in the United States are a relatively new concept. Only seven states offer them, and more are expected to join the ranks soon. Some states have their own apps while others defer to a third-party application. However, the Department of Justice clarified its stance on the Wire Act related to sports betting in 2011, opening the door for more states to introduce online ticket sales.

Syndicates are another great way to play the lottery. These involve putting a small amount of money into a pool with other players to purchase a number of tickets for one draw. The prize is then split between the group if anyone wins.

An online subscription is a similar service that allows you to purchase tickets for a number of drawings automatically, and some offer online pools to allow friends and coworkers to pool their funds together to purchase large numbers of tickets. You can then check your results, see past draws, and extend your subscription if you wish.
